Ingredients
For the Cheese “Dough” (The Core):
-
2 cups (16 oz) full-fat or 2% cottage cheese, small-curd *
-
2 large eggs
-
¾ cup (about 75g) finely grated Parmesan cheese
-
⅓ cup (about 40g) blanched almond flour **
-
1 teaspoon garlic powder
-
½ teaspoon onion powder
-
½ teaspoon dried oregano
-
½ teaspoon fine sea salt
-
¼ teaspoon black pepper
For the Crispy Breading Station:
-
½ cup (about 50g) blanched almond flour
-
½ cup (about 50g) grated Parmesan cheese
-
1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
-
½ teaspoon smoked paprika
-
1 large egg, beaten
-
1 tablespoon water
For Serving (Optional but Recommended):
-
Sugar-free marinara sauce, warmed
-
Ranch dressing or creamy garlic aioli
*Cottage Cheese Note: Full-fat will yield a richer flavor and slightly firmer set, but 2% works perfectly. For the smoothest texture, you can blend the cottage cheese for 30 seconds before using, but it’s not required.
**Flour Note: Blanched almond flour is essential here for texture and binding. Do not substitute with coconut flour, as it behaves very differently.
Instructions
Step 1: Create the Cheese “Dough” & Form the Logs (10 minutes active + 30 minutes chill)
This step transforms cottage cheese into a sliceable, cohesive base.
-
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Lightly grease the paper with olive oil or cooking spray.
-
In a large bowl, thoroughly combine the cottage cheese, 2 eggs, ¾ cup Parmesan, ⅓ cup almond flour, garlic powder, onion powder, oregano, salt, and pepper. Mix until it forms a uniform, slightly sticky paste.
-
Divide the mixture into two equal portions on the prepared baking sheet. With damp or oiled hands (this is key to prevent sticking), shape each portion into a neat log, roughly 1 inch high, 1.5 inches wide, and 6-7 inches long. Smooth the tops and sides.
-
Crucial Step: Place the baking sheet in the freezer for 30 minutes. This firms up the logs dramatically, making them easy to slice and handle for breading. (Do not freeze solid; you are just chilling.)
Step 2: Slice, Bread, & Create the Crust (15 minutes)
The double-layer breading is the secret to an extra-crispy, non-soggy coating.
-
While the logs chill, set up your breading station with three shallow dishes:
-
Dish 1: Mix the ½ cup almond flour, ½ cup Parmesan, Italian seasoning, and smoked paprika.
-
Dish 2: Whisk the 1 egg with 1 tablespoon of water.
-
Dish 3: This is your “dry hand” station—keep one hand clean for handling dry ingredients.
-
-
After 30 minutes, remove the logs from the freezer. Using a sharp knife, slice each log into ¾-inch thick sticks (you should get 6-7 per log).
-
Breading Process (Keep One Hand “Wet,” One Hand “Dry”):
-
With your “dry” hand, pick up a cheese stick and gently coat it in the almond flour/Parmesan mixture (Dish 1). Shake off excess.
-
Transfer it to your “wet” hand and dip it fully into the beaten egg (Dish 2), letting excess drip off.
-
Finally, place it back into the dry mixture (Dish 1) for a second coating, pressing gently to ensure a thick, even layer of “breading” adheres. Place the finished stick back on the parchment-lined baking sheet.
-
Repeat with all sticks, leaving a little space between them on the sheet.
-
Step 3: Bake to Crispy, Golden Perfection (18-22 minutes)
-
Important: For extra crispness and to prevent sticking, lightly spray or brush the tops of the breaded sticks with a little olive oil or avocado oil.
-
Bake in the preheated oven for 18-22 minutes. Bake until the exterior is deeply golden brown and crisp. The sticks will be firm to the touch.
-
Let the sticks cool on the baking sheet for 5-10 minutes before serving. This allows the internal cheese to set slightly, ensuring they hold their shape when picked up for dipping.

Chef’s Notes: The Science of Success & Customization
Why This Method Works:
-
The Freezer Chill: This is non-negotiable. It solidifies the fats and proteins in the cottage cheese and Parmesan, creating a sliceable “dough” that holds its shape during breading and baking.
-
The Double Breading: The first coat of dry mix gives the egg wash something to cling to. The second coat creates the thick, substantial crust that becomes irresistibly crispy in the oven.
-
Almond Flour Power: Almond flour browns beautifully, provides a nutty flavor, and creates a sturdy, low-carb crust that doesn’t get soggy.
Pro-Tips for Perfect Sticks Every Time:
-
Damp Hands are Your Friend: Always wet or oil your hands when shaping the initial logs to prevent a sticky mess.
-
Uniform Sizing: Try to slice the sticks to the same thickness so they bake evenly.
-
Don’t Skip the Oil Spray: A light coating of oil on the breaded sticks before baking promotes even browning and ultimate crispiness.
-
The Resting Period: Allowing the sticks to cool for 5-10 minutes is critical for structural integrity. They will be very soft right out of the oven but will firm up perfectly.
Flavor Variations:
-
Spicy Jalapeño Popper: Add 2 tablespoons of finely diced pickled jalapeños and ¼ teaspoon of chili powder to the cheese “dough.”
-
Everything Bagel: For the final breading coat, use ¼ cup of almond flour mixed with 2 tablespoons of everything bagel seasoning.
-
Pizza Sticks: Add ¼ teaspoon of crushed red pepper flakes and 1 tablespoon of sun-dried tomato paste to the cheese “dough.” Serve with pizza sauce.
Make-Ahead & Storage Instructions:
-
Freeze Before Baking (Best Method): After breading, place the sticks on a parchment-lined sheet and flash freeze until solid (1-2 hours). Then transfer to a freezer bag. Bake from frozen, adding 3-5 minutes to the baking time.
-
Refrigerate Before Baking: The breaded sticks can be kept in the refrigerator on their baking sheet for up to 8 hours before baking.
-
Storing & Reheating Leftovers: Store cooled le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in an air fryer or toaster oven at 375°F for 5-7 minutes to restore crispiness. The microwave will make them soft.
